#f66ca1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f66ca1 is composed of 96.5% red, 42.4%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 69.4%. #f66ca1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ff with #ed0043.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f66ca1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f66ca1 has RGB values of R:246, G:108,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.35,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16149665.

Shades and Tints of #f66ca1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#feedf4 is the lightest one.
